【Event Report】Japan-Norway Green Maritime Seminar

On April 18, 2023, the Norwegian Embassy in Japan and the Norwegian Chamber of Commerce in Japan (NCCJ) organized a Japan-Norway Green Maritime Seminar in Aurora Hall at the Norwegian Embassy in Tokyo. The seminar was followed by a reception at Ambassador Ms. Inga Nyhamars’ residence, where the participants had the opportunity to network and share ideas. The seminar aimed to explore the latest trends, challenges, and solutions related to sustainable shipping practices and to promote collaboration in maritime industry.

The seminar was opened by a short speech from Ms. Inga Nyhamar, Ambassador to Norway in Japan.

NCCJ Partner SAYFR had Mr. Yuzuru Goto and NCCJ member Navtor, with Mr. Børge Hetland, Chief Commercial Officer who presented at the seminar. Furthermore, the speakers were Mr. Morten Lind Olsen, CEO Dualog, Mr. Sven Brooks, Interim CEO at ScanReach, together with a video message from Mr. Harald Solberg (CEO Norwegian Shipowners’ Association) and a keynote speech by Mr. Hideyuki Ando (Director Monohakobi Technology Institute).

Speaker Mr. Yuzuru Goto (NCCJ Partner SAYFR) presented about how SAYFR aims to prevent incidents by turning failures into something that benefits everyone. The importance of companies understanding its organizational culture and how improving its organization culture can lead improved and safe working conditions in the maritime industry. With SAYFRs SafeMind and Cultiv8 tools, accidents can be reduced, members of the organization can open up and share ideas, risks and accidents while working towards safer operations.
